FAQS
Is accommodation included?
You are welcome to stay at Riddle HQ in a shared 4 person bell tent free of charge, please let us know whether you’d like to take us up on this (bedding not included).
Or there are a number of places locally you can stay, Mount Pleasant Eco Park, St Agnes Hotel or there are plenty of AirBnB options close by.
Is food included?
Meals are not included as part of the course fee. However if you’d like to add catering, you can select the catered option when booking for an additional £175 for all meals across the training (all dietary requirements are catered for, just please let us know on booking). You’re welcome to bring your own food with you, but if you are staying in the shared bell tents at Riddle HQ you won’t have access to a kitchen.
Does the training weekend mean certification?
No. You’ll be assessed across the weekend, and then awarded certification as appropriate. Certification is not guaranteed on attendance.

What will NATLIFECOACH mean for me and my coaching business?
You’ll become one of the NATLIFECOACH family of official coaches. So 1:1 client requests will be directed to coaches as appropriate based on their background, expertise and Level. You’ll also be included as 100HX and ManMen events expand. Please note, NATLIFECOACH is not an accredited course.
Do I have to have PT/coaching qualifications to join?
No, we welcome you to join us if you’re at the very start of your coaching journey or are thinking about changing careers.
How many people will be on the training?
Maximum 20 people for each training.
What are the timings for the days?
Arrive at Riddle HQ at 4pm on Thursday, Tony will open from 5pm that evening.
Subsequent days will run from 8am - 6pm
Do I need to do any prep/pre reading ahead of the Level 1 training?
We will share the Level 1 manual with you ahead of the course, please make sure that you are familiar with the material and movements in it before arriving for the training. It would be helpful to have read Tony’s book, Be More Human before arriving. It would be good to have a basic understanding of anatomy of the moving body, check out Anatomy of the Moving Body
Can I attend the L2 training without having done the Level 1?
NATLIFECOACH Level 1 is a prerequisite for the Level 2 trainings.
What’s the cancellation policy?
If you need to cancel, if it’s more than 1 month in advance you can either transfer to another training weekend, or you can receive a full refund.
Less than 1 month in advance you can transfer to another training weekend or receive a 50% refund.
